To achieve a reasonable speed of operation, a computer must be organized so that all its units can handle one full word of data at a given time. It contains well written, well thought and well explained computer science and programming articles, quizzes and practicecompetitive programmingcompany interview. Components of a computer system computer organisation and architecture. Fetch instructions interpret instructions fetch data process data write data these functions require internal temporary storage remembering location of instruction to fetch next simplified view of CPU with system bus more detailed CPU internal structure. The IAS computer, although not completed until 1952, is the prototype of all subsequent general-purpose computers. The controller that has access to a bus at an instance is known as bus master. When a word of data is transferred between units, all its bits are transferred in parallel. Computer organization and architecture (COA) course is introduced for Bachelor in Engineering (BE) in Institute of Engineering (IOE), Tribhuvan University (TU) with the objectives of providing the organization, architecture and designing concept of computer system including processor architecture, computer arithmetic, memory system, I/O organization and multiprocessors.

Just like a passenger bus that carries people, the computer bus carries lots of information using numerous pathway called circuit lines. System bus consists of data bus, address bus and control bus. The computer system is a combination of many parts such as peripheral devices, secondary memory, CPU etc. In computer architecture, a bus (a contraction of the latin omnibus) is a communication system that transfers data between components inside a computer, or between computers. Register files collections of registers in one package two-dimensional array of FFs address used as index to a particular word can have separate read and write addresses so can do both at same time.

In addition to the lines that carry the data, the bus must have lines for address and control purposes. Come browse our large digital warehouse of free sample essays. A bus is basically a subsystem which transfers data between the components of a computer components either within a computer or between two computers. The I/O devices and the CPU both execute concurrently. There are a variety of buses found inside the computer. SCSI bus phases: bus free phase begins when the SEL and BSY signals are both continuously false for a bus settle delay. Memory hierarchy, peripheral devices, characteristics of multiprocessors.

Bus arbitration in computer organization. CPU structure CPU must have efficient transfer mechanism. A common approach is to include buffer registers with the devices to hold the information during transfers. Another approach is to use two-bus structure and an additional transfer mechanism: a high-performance bus, a low-performance bus, and a bridge for transferring the data between the two buses. Changes occur relative to the falling or rising edge of the clock.

Single bus structure in computer architecture: a bus is a subsystem that transfers data between components inside a computer, or between computers. In single bus structure inside the CPU, different components are linked by a single bus. CPU with single bus structure, CPU with two bus structure, CPU with three bus structure. Single bus structure (SBS) in SBS ALU. The address bus is unidirectional, that means bit flow in only one direction from MPU to peripheral.

The system bus is a pathway composed of cables and connectors used to carry data between a computer microprocessor and the main memory. Early computer buses were parallel electrical wires with multiple hardware connections. Address bus is used to carry the address of data in the memory and its width is equal to the number of bits in the MAR of the memory. It allows different external devices to be connected to computer.

The controller that has access to a bus at an instance is known as bus master. A conflict may arise if the number of DMA controllers or other controllers or processors try to access the common bus at the same time.

The simplest and most common way of interconnecting various parts of the PC. Bus arbitration refers to the process by which the current bus master accesses and then leaves the control of the bus and passes it to another bus requesting processor unit. Bus structure of 8085 microprocessor.

A computer must have some lines for addressing and control purposes. A computer can be defined as a fast electronic calculating machine that accepts the data digitized input information process it as per the list of internally stored instructions.

The system structure where all units are connected to a bus. The bus can be used for only one transfer at a time so that only two units can actively use the bus at any given time. The complexity of computer organization also depends on the CPU bus the main data paths inside a CPU of three internal bus. A bus is a collection of wires that connect several devices within a computer system.

It also describes how different types of bus architectures are used simultaneously in different parts of a modern personal computer. Data bus: a bus which carries data to and from memory/IO is called as data bus. Early computer buses were literally parallel electrical wires. It would be like having separate wiring for every light bulb and socket in your house. This video tutorial provides a complete understanding of the fundamental concepts of computer organization. If there was no bus, you would have an unwieldy number of wires connecting every part to every other part. A multiple bus structure has multiple inter connected service integration buses and for each bus. This expression covers all related hardware components (wire, optical fiber, etc.).

A group of lines that serve as a connecting port for several devices is called a bus. Computer organization and architecture MCQ on bus structure. The various components available inside CPU in this architecture includes instruction register (IR), instruction decoder (ID), program counter (PC), memory address register (MAR), memory data register (MDR), arithmetic and logic unit (ALU) and general purpose register. The simplest and most common way of interconnecting various parts of the computer. The bus provides a communication path for the data and control signals moving between the major components of the computer system. In a computer system, each peripheral or memory location is identified by a binary number called an address.

